首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从表的列中删除以<div class="xxx">和</div>开头的字符串

从表的列中删除以<div class="xxx">和</div>开头的字符串,可以通过以下步骤实现:

  1. 首先,需要连接到数据库,并选择要操作的表和列。
  2. 使用SQL语句查询该列中以<div class="xxx">开头的字符串,并将其筛选出来。 例如,可以使用以下SQL语句:SELECT * FROM table_name WHERE column_name LIKE '<div class="xxx">%'这将返回以<div class="xxx">开头的所有字符串。
  3. 针对查询结果,可以使用编程语言(如Python、Java等)进行字符串处理,将以<div class="xxx">开头的部分删除。 例如,在Python中,可以使用以下代码:import re

def remove_div_tags(string):

代码语言:txt
复制
   return re.sub(r'<div class="xxx">.*?</div>', '', string)

遍历查询结果,对每个字符串应用remove_div_tags函数

for row in query_result:

代码语言:txt
复制
   row[column_name] = remove_div_tags(row[column_name])
代码语言:txt
复制

这将删除每个字符串中以<div class="xxx">开头的部分。

  1. 最后,将修改后的结果更新回数据库中的相应列。 例如,在Python中,可以使用SQL语句和数据库连接库执行更新操作:import pymysql

建立数据库连接

connection = pymysql.connect(host='localhost', user='username', password='password', db='database_name')

创建游标对象

cursor = connection.cursor()

遍历修改后的结果,执行更新操作

for row in query_result:

代码语言:txt
复制
   sql = "UPDATE table_name SET column_name = %s WHERE id = %s"
代码语言:txt
复制
   cursor.execute(sql, (row[column_name], row['id']))

提交事务并关闭连接

connection.commit()

connection.close()

代码语言:txt
复制

这将将修改后的结果更新回数据库中的相应列。

这样,就可以从表的列中删除以<div class="xxx">和</div>开头的字符串。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

15分48秒

第十八章:Class文件结构/15-常量池表中的字面量和符号引用

领券